在各种类型的机械中常有一些传递扭矩动力的轴系,这类轴系的许多地方都要用到联轴节。联轴节的型式很多,这里介绍一种新型弹簧联轴节,它不仅因其自身材料的刚性和弹性保持了金属弹性联轴节的优点,而且直径小,轴向尺寸可以接近于零,制作和装拆更方便。一、结构原理弹簧联轴节的结构非常简单,见附图。形式可以有各种各样。如: (1)圆柱形弹簧联轴节,用一根内径和输入、出轴直径相同的普通圆柱弹簧,短的可只取四分之一圈,将两端弯曲成90°弯头。同时使两端的弯头互成90°。
Often, torque-powered shafts are used in all types of machinery. Couplings are used in many places of this type. There are many types of couplings, a new type of spring coupling is introduced here that not only retains the advantages of a metal elastic coupling due to the rigidity and elasticity of its own material, but also has a small diameter and an axial dimension of close to zero And more convenient assembly and disassembly. First, the principle of structure Spring coupling structure is very simple, see the photo. Forms can be varied. Such as: (1) cylindrical spring coupling, with a diameter and input, the same diameter of the output shaft spring, short can take only a quarter of a circle, both ends of the bend into a 90 ° elbow. While making the elbows at both ends of each other 90 °.
